Subject: [RFC PATCH v5 0/7] mseal system mappings
Date: Wed, 12 Feb 2025 03:32:20 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250212033227.1279141-1-jeffxu@google.com> (raw)

From: Jeff Xu <jeffxu@chromium.org>

The commit message in the first patch contains the full description of
this series.

------------------
History:

V5
  - Remove kernel cmd line (Lorenzo Stoakes)
  - Add test info (Lorenzo Stoakes)
  - Add threat model info (Lorenzo Stoakes)
  - Fix x86 selftest: test_mremap_vdso
  - Restrict code change to ARM64/x86-64/UM arch only.
  - Add userprocess.h to include seal_system_mapping().
  - Remove sealing vsyscall.
  - Split the patch.
